The Growing Threat of AI-Enabled Fraud
Deloitte's Center for Financial Services has highlighted the seriousness of AI-related fraud, increasing from a loss of $12.3 billion in 2023. The issue is compounded by the Global Anti-Scam Alliance's findings, which revealed that $442 billion was lost to scams across multiple markets in the previous year. Financial institutions and organizations have invested significantly in various security measures, such as transaction monitoring and fraud detection. However, these methods do not guarantee that the authorization for a transaction is current, valid, or limited to what was approved.
What is 'Provable Authority'?
'Provable Authority' presents a pre-execution framework that brings clarity and verification to the authorization process, especially in complex environments where human and AI agents operate. The initiative introduces several key components that connect verified identities, organizational authorities, and transaction capacities, facilitating a robust organizational ecosystem.
The framework is built around the ChainIT Authority Protocol and its Agent Subject Profile, which distinctly recognizes verified identities, their roles, and their delegated scopes. This ensures that any action — whether taken by an employee, owner, representative, or autonomous AI agent — is explicitly authorized before executing a transaction involving money, data, or assets.
Core Technical Innovations
The success of 'Provable Authority' is driven by its several core pillars:
- - Verified Authority Chains: Utilizing tools such as ChainIT ID and ChainIT Org ID, it connects the individual or entity executing the action with a verified path of authority.
- - Deterministic Pre-Execution Controls: This includes advanced versioning and rules that dictate the outcome of whether a transaction can proceed, ensuring clarity through explicit approvals such as Allow, Step-Up, Hold, or Reject.
- - Transaction-Bound Authorization: Establishes a detailed canonical transaction digest that binds all essential elements to the approval process.
- - Agent Containment and Immutable Evidence: The system preserves what was authorized and what transpires during the transaction through high-security credentials and audit trails.
